PREPARATION

Before beginning assembly or operation of product, make sure all parts are present. Compare parts with
package contents list and diagram above. If any part is missing or damaged, do not attempt to assemble,
install or operate the product. Contact customer service for replacement parts.

Estimated Assembly Time: 5 minutes

Tools required for assembly: Shovel.

ASSEMBLY INSTRUCTIONS

These lights can be placed in or out of the water. For installation in the water, proceed to step 1. For
installation outside of the water, proceed to step 2.

1. Place the lights in the water. Anchoring the lights using string

and a weight is recommended. Fig. 1

NOTE: String and the weight are NOT INCLUDED.








Fig. 1

2. Dig three holes approximately 3 inches deep. Place the lights

in the holes then bury the stakes. Fig. 2

NOTE: Do not push down on the lights when installing in the
ground. The lights are made of glass and can break if not
installed correctly.






Fig. 2

3. Make sure that the transformer and sensor are NOT

submerged. Make sure that the light sensor faces up. Fig. 3


NOTE: At night, the lights will automatically turn on.

At sunrise, they will automatically turn off.
